TOP カテ一覧 スレ一覧 100〜終まで 2ch元 削除依頼
ARToolKitでARを作ろう
初心者の俺が初めて覚えるプログラム言語
Google NaCl プログラミング 2mol
Borland Developer Studio 2006 No.13
【ActionScript3】Webツールを作ろう【GPL】
Go の宿題片付けます
すべての言語を判定する計算機構
【java】jdk8も出るし、何か作ってみるか【lambda】
俺主催囲碁プログラミングコンテスト
スレ立てるまでもない質問はここで 149匹目

Visual Studio Code / VSCode Part7


1 :
Microsoft発のエディタVisual Studio Codeのスレ

公式
https://code.visualstudio.com/
https://github.com/Microsoft/vscode/

開発状況
https://github.com/Microsoft/vscode/wiki/Iteration-Plans

更新内容(日本語訳)
https://vscode-doc-jp.github.io/updates/

前スレ
Visual Studio Code / VSCode Part6
http://mevius.2ch.sc/test/read.cgi/tech/1552615295/

2 :
>>1
建て乙

3 :
VS Codeの拡張機能、審査がガバガバ説。

4 :
HTMLの編集で改行すると勝手に字下げされてイライラしてた
editor.autoIndentをfalseにする等しても設定では無効にできない

↓の改修でようやくautoIndentを無効にできるようになるみたい
うれしい

Disable autoindent #5446
https://github.com/microsoft/vscode/issues/5446

Convert editor.autoIndent to 'none' | 'keep' | 'brackets' | 'advanced' | 'full' #85727
https://github.com/microsoft/vscode/pull/85727

5 :
40代美人コーダーのあたし、まだ処女なのに陰でガバマン扱いさてれて悲しい

6 :
政府の男(government man)、略してG-man.

7 :
スレ間違えてた

8 :
拡張は審査しきれるボリュームじゃないから非現実的
サンドボックスとパーミッションの考え方を導入してくれって機能リクエストは挙がってるけどまだ未着手だった
この機能をはやく実装してほしいね

9 :
いまさらVS Codeデビューしたんだけど、やっぱGUIアプリ作るのは苦行だわ。
普通のVS 2019でダブルクリックでイベント追加出来たり、GUI操作でアイコン等のリソース追加出来るのがいかに楽だったか痛感したw

あと、VS 2019と比べて高速ってことだけど、そこまで実感出来んかった・・・

10 :
そういうのは素直にVS使いなさいよ

11 :
乗りたい波がそこにあるから乗るんだよ。
乗った後は知らん。

12 :
VSで出来ることを何故わざわざVSより使いにくいVSCodeでやろうとするのかわからん

13 :
vsも4、5秒で起動するから、codeがそんな速いとは感じないでしょ。
今や仕事のPCすらSSDは確実だし。
うちだと1300全員NVMeのraidだし開発要員どころか、企画職も。

14 :
ふふw

15 :
昔から単体テキストエディタにニーズがあって今でも使う人が多い
VSエディタで問題ない人はVSのを使ってればいいし、どっちが正解とかない

16 :
みんなエディタのバックは白にしてる?黒にしてる?
それぞれの利点は?

17 :
拡張機能あれこれ見てみたらほんとにウ●ルスだらけ。セキュリティまずいぞまずいぞ。通信設定を勝手にいじるやつもある。

18 :
拡張のセキュリティ問題は深刻
普通のアプリケーションと違って拡張だと気軽にインストールしてしまう開発者が多い
なのに拡張が持ってる権限がかなり強い

19 :
ヤバイ拡張を晒しあげ一覧とかないのかな
もしくはそういう拡張を監視する拡張

20 :
正義のハッカーなら見て見ぬふりはできないはずだ。

21 :
エクステンションの作者を見たら中国人だったとき不安になる

22 :
みんなエディタのバックは白?黒?利点は?
もともと大昔ExcelVBAで始めたからそのエデイタの白に慣れてるけど黒が目が疲れにくい?

23 :
require文でインポートすると(nodeのコードなので当たり前) VSCodeさんがうっすい破線を引いて「require文やん。ESModuleに変換されても知らんで(意訳)」と怒ってくる
抑制する方法ってないの?

24 :
そういう人はviやemacsを使えば良いと思う。

25 :
本当はダークカラーがいいけどIME変換がクソ化するから仕方なく明るめのにしてる

26 :
>>25
色と糞化は関係あるの?

27 :
オレはさいきん黒が気に入った

28 :
おいらはDracula At Night
>>26
ダーク系背景だとIME変換候補の下線が見えない〜見えにくい

29 :
>>26,28
そうそう、変換がクソって書き方が良くなかったなスマン
候補が分かりにくくてストレスたまる

30 :
最近使い始めて色々いじってたんだけど、フォント設定は何処でやればいいのかな
ユーザーとワークスペースの違いもよくわからんのだけど、この赤枠部分をいじればいいの?
https://i.imgur.com/d96XedP.jpg

↓の記事のフォントを色々試したいんだが、ぶっちゃけデフォルトでも良さそう?

O(オー)と0(ゼロ)など紛らわしい文字が見分けやすくなるプログラミング用の無料フォントをまとめた「Programming Fonts」
https://gigazine.net/news/20190123-programming-fonts/

31 :
>>30
>この赤枠部分をいじればいいの?
合ってる。カンマ区切りのリストで無いグリフは先頭から順にフォントを試す。

32 :
>>30
Windowsで非HDPIモニタならぶっちゃけデフォルトのConsolasが最強
コーディング専用にデザインされたフォントだし、Windowsの汚いアンチエイリアスに最適化されてるからな

33 :
>>30
ワークスペースがプロジェクト個別設定でユーザーが共通設定
フォントは普通はユーザー設定でよいだろう

34 :
November 2019 (version 1.41)
https://code.visualstudio.com/updates/v1_41

35 :
>>23
<scr@ipt>require( "./app.js" )</scr@ipt>

Electron では、webpack を使わなくても、
クライアント側で、CommonJS 方式のrequire を書ける

これが、Node.js + Chromium を統合する「Node インテグレーション」

Lint か何かの設定ファイルに、CommonJS 方式と指定できないのか?

36 :
>>35
ルビ基地は大正義エディタemacsを使いましょう
邪悪なM$の楽しくないエディタであるVSCodeなど使ってはなりません

37 :
>>31-33
ありがとう
色々フォント変えてるがやはりデフォが一番か……

38 :
みんなVSどこにインストールしてる?Cドライブ?Dドライブ?

39 :
Uドライブ、って言うか質問の意図がわからん

40 :
コンテナに隔離してXで接続してる
エクテンションのセキュリティが不安だからホストでは使えない

41 :
検索してて、ファイルの最後まで検索して見つからなかったら勝手にファイルの先頭にループして最初の語句にジャンプするけど、
そういうことせずに見つからなければそこでストップさせる拡張ってないですかね?

いつの間にかループしてて面倒くさいし、該当数とインデックス表示も隅っこだから目線移動がキツい

42 :
>>38だけど
SSDじゃなくてHDDにインストールするのもあり?ていうかシステムの入っているSSDにインストールするのは避ける?
という意図でした 最初から書いておくべきだったが

43 :
>>42
それを聞く意図がわからん

44 :
Cドライブは俺のドライブだから勝手にインスコ禁止な

45 :
俺がAドライブを使うのを許可しろ!

46 :
えーよ

47 :
>>45
枯渇したipv4の192.168.0.x使う権利を
上げるからその権利頂戴

48 :
>>45
FDD付いてないから(>_<)

49 :
VS本体だけなら、別にHDD上でも大して変わらん(10秒が2秒になるくらい)と思うけど、
Reactのbuildやdevサーバー立ち上げだと、HDDとSSDではすんごい差が出るぞ。

50 :
全部NVMeでシステム系とアプリ系とデータ系の3NVme。

倉庫は普通のSATASSDで2、3本でraid。

CPUが12-16コアの24-32スレッド。
この辺が 普通の開発環境かと。

多人数ならも少し落として8コア16スレッドぐらいのXeonで50人とかでCPUリソース共有することでカバー。

あたりじゃないか。

51 :
うちは会社のPCはCドライブとDドライブがNVMeのraid2本ずつ、計4本。両方6500ぐらいの転送量かなぁ。

家はそこまではやってないなぁ。

52 :
Update 1.41.1

53 :
Visual Studio Codeの「サンタ帽アイコン」に対し宗教的な抗議、その対応で炎上
https://opensource.srad.jp/story/19/12/23/1648205/

54 :
ガイジンにも2ちゃんねらーみたいなのが沢山居るんだな

55 :
これだから宗教は

56 :
2ちゃんねるは宗教

57 :
autoDocstringをインストールしてgoogleスタイルにしたんだけど、

右クリック→Generate Docstring
を選んでも、
summaryしか表示されません。。。

どなたか解決方法わかる方いらっしゃたら教えて下さい。

58 :
ESLint拡張が v2 になって大幅に仕様が変更された結果、Vue + TS + ESLint + prettier での自動リント&フォーマットがうまく動かなくなった
関係ないけどVueはクソ

59 :
VSCodeを英語キーボードでIME(Alt+~)切り替えすると
Alt離したタイミングでメニューにフォーカスが移って邪魔
IME切り替え割り当てを変更するしか解決方法ないのかな。

そもそもAltキーでメニュー移動の設定って、キーボードショートカットにも設定ないしOS側の仕様ぽいけど
アプリによってはAlt押下だけだとフォーカス移動しないのもあるしアプリ側の設定なのだろうか訳わからん

60 :
>>59
windowsの話ならaltのkey upでfocus移動がosの挙動。
winのデスクトップに似せてる環境ならどれも似たようなもんだけどmacは知らん。

>アプリによってはAlt押下だけだとフォーカス移動しないのもあるしアプリ側の設定なのだろうか訳わからん
これはクロスプラットフォームのguiなんかでfocus traversalを自前でやってるけどosの挙動に一致してないだけ。
例えば、winのjavafxだとaltのkey downでfocus移動するけどこれはosと一致してない。

codeのcustom menuberはDOMでosの挙動に合わせるっていう気の狂った事をわざわざやってるからosに一致してる。

入力切替を変えたほうが良いと思う。

61 :
Windows10で英語キーボード使ってるけど、いまのところ
うちでは特にフォーカスがメニューに行ってしまうことは無い
何がトリガーなんだろう?

62 :
VSに比べてVSCodeは日本語変換候補がちょい上に出るんだな。
そのせいでダークモードだと波線が見えない。
てかVSCodeは直線だし色も違う。
位置、線、色、そのへん直してほしい。

63 :
本家VSなら簡単にできるみたいなんだけどVSCodeではコンテナのデバッグってどうやんだ?
Remote Development拡張でコンテナの中に入ってデバッグは出来た
だけど色々と依存関係が入っててベースイメージも違う開発用コンテナじゃなくなるべく本番に近いコンテナでデバッグしたい

64 :
このテーマに惚れて即導入した
https://marketplace.visualstudio.com/items?itemName=RobbOwen.synthwave-vscode
https://i.imgur.com/J3QzGjF.jpg

目チカチカするけどやめらんない

65 :
目ぇ痛いんご
でももっとネオンぽいと思ったけど、単純に配色だけか

66 :
>>65
Synth Waveテーマ + Custom CSS JS loader拡張でカスタムcss適用させて光らせてる

67 :
Sublimetext3風テーマに落ち着く

68 :
>>66
おお、できました
結構好きかも

「Code インストールが壊れている可能性があります。再インストールしてください。」
とか右下出てきてタイトルに[サポート対象外]って出てしまう

Custom CSS JS loader が原因なのかな?
気にしないでいいのかも知れないけど

69 :
>>68
それはその拡張機能の仕様らしいから気にしなくていいって書いてた

70 :
>>66
わざわざ光らせるとか、DQN仕様すぐるwww

71 :
https://community.platformio.org/t/some-bizare-characters-prints-on-serial-monitor-with-esp-idf-hello-world-example/5025
VSCじゃなくPlatformIOの方の問題だと思うのですが、ansicon導入Win7で↑の人と同じ症状で解消できずに居ます

ターミナルから[platformio device monitor]を実行して手動でシリアルモニタを起動した場合は
--raw等のオプションを付けなくとも色付くんですが、シリアルモニタ起動ボタンを押して
直接起動した場合、monitor_flagsにオプション付けたりしてもエスケープシーケンスのコードが
そのまま表示されてしまいます
どなたか同じ症状を解消された事のある方いらっしゃいますか?

72 :
debugger for chrome でデバッグしてるんだけど、最下のステータスバーにあるLaunch chrome against localhostをワンクリックで実行させたいです。
クリックすると、コマンドバー?にDebugとでてプルダウンメニューのLaunch chrome against localhostをもう一度クリックしないと実行できません。
なにとぞよろしく。

73 :
デバッグのサイドバーの上にワンクリックでデバッグできるボタンあったけど、
ExtensionのAction Buttonsでlocalserverを最下のステータスバーで起動してるのでできれば、
ボタンは、ステータスバーで揃えたい。

74 :
Windowsのタスクバーにあるランチャーの様に、ターミナルを開いて任意のコマンドを
ワンボタンで実行する様なボタンを設ける事は出来ないのでしょうか

75 :
>Windowsのタスクバーにあるランチャー
quick lunchは廃止されたからタスクバー上のアイコンの事かな。
ボタンを設けるのは拡張書かないと無理だけどtask runnerとキーバインディング割当で出来そう。

76 :
>>75
ツールバー「...」

77 :
>>76
そりゃフォルダは残ってるからツールバーにquick lunchフォルダ表示すればできるけど

78 :
vscode+php+pear mailでデバッグをする時に

require_once('Mail.php');
例外が発生しました
Warning: require_once(): open_basedir restriction in effect. File(/usr/share/pear/Mail.php) is not within the allowed path(s): (/home/webmaster/www/hoge

と出るのですが、

windowsのワークスペースで、
/usr/share/pearなどのライブラリはどのようにすれば例外を発生させないようにできるのでしょうか?

79 :
Remote-ssh で別PC(UBUNTU)のファイルを編集しています。
UBUNTU側のGUIアプリを実行するのに、VcXsrvを使いたいのですが、VSCode / Remote-ssh 側での設定が必要でしょうか。

80 :
sshのconfigファイルを編集してX転送を有効化すればいいよ

81 :
VSCode + .Net coreで、複数のタスクがある場合のトレースってどうやるの?
VisualStudioを使わないと無理なんか?

82 :
compounds launchのことかな

83 :
>>81
スレッドはできるけどタスクは無理
諦めてVSでアタッチしなさい

84 :
それ出来るようにするってvscodeが言ってたような
どっちにしろ現時点では無理なんだろうけど

85 :
markdownをリンク付きpdfで出力するにはどうすれば?
プレビューではちゃんとリンクになってるけどpdfに出力するとただの文字になる。

86 :
markdown-pdf

87 :
それ使ってます。
ちなみにリンク先がuncのネットワークファイルなんですけど、別に設定がいるのですか?

88 :
ネットワーク以前にローカル指定してみたらUNCで
そもsも情報小出しにしてうぜー

89 :
カーソルが置いてある位置から、左右の端まで一括選択する方法はありますか?

90 :
comnand + Shift + 左右

91 :
Shift+Home/End

92 :
>>91
おぉ!
ありがとうございます。
Bracketsから移行したのですが、この選択方法が
見つからなくてモヤってました。

93 :
VScodeでjson開くと先頭の波括弧にエラーのアンダーライン付いちゃうのなんでなん(´・ω・`)

94 :
>>87
それ以上拘るなら、多少めんどうでも実績あるドキュメント専用ツール(Sphinxなど)使えば?

95 :
>>93
特にjson関連の拡張とか入れてないけど、俺環では付かないな
Version: 1.42.0-insider (system setup)
OS: Windows_NT x64 10.0.18362

96 :
UbuntuにVS Code入れていい?

97 :
待て、ババ様に聞いてくる

98 :
よいぞよ

99 :
>>93
ファイルの拡張子やlint によるのだろう

拡張子なしでは、: の所に、波線が付いた!

100 :
拡張機能のREST Client は、curl よりも使いやすい!
以下を、test.http として保存して、
URL を、http://localhost:8888 などに変えて、使ってみれば?
GET https://example.com/comments/1 HTTP/1.1
###
GET https://example.com/comments?page=2&pageSize=10 HTTP/1.1
###
POST https://example.com/comments HTTP/1.1
content-type: application/json
{
"name": "sample",
"time": "Wed, 21 Oct 2015 18:27:50 GMT"
}


100〜のスレッドの続きを読む
[RPA]PC自動化技術総合スレ[効率化] Part.7
スレを勃てるまでもないC/C++の質問はここで 25 [隔離病棟]
VRプログラム雑談【Unity/UnrealEngine】【HTC Vive/Oculus Rift/その他VR】
【QBASIC互換!?】FreeBasic【GPL】
プログラミングのお題スレ Part16
GCは失敗。メモリは自分で管理せよ! その2
日本語プログラミング言語Mind
Excel VBA 質問スレ Part55
推薦図書/必読書のためのスレッド 82
おまいらのプログラムの勉強の仕方を教えろください
--------------------
BIOHAZARD RESISTANCE晒しスレpart3
【巨人軍】金田正一総合スレッド【永久欠番34】
SOFTBALL解散しちゃったね・・・
CR北斗の拳7 百裂乱舞 part1
なぜ野球は世界一なのに、サッカーは弱いのか・・・
新任提督質問スレ5隻目
キンコメ西野「日本代表を叩いている奴、目的も分からずに正義を押しつけるのはほどほどにしろ。」
IOCバッハ会長「お前ら簡単に延期言うけど、どんだけ難しいか分かってんの?街の運動会とはワケがちげえんだぞ」 延期は消滅 [963243619]
【Twitch】PUBG総合スレ part.186【Youtube】
欅に推し変した奴集まれ
【PS3】FIFA14 ULTIMATE TEAM 35パック【XBOX】
【矢吹】To LOVEる-とらぶる-part294【長谷見】
【名無し奥も○○奥も】気楽に井戸端会議 1842【みんな来い】
CMJってどうよ?
吉野家の次の一手を予想しよう
【NYタイムズ紙】ゴーン被告の会見は「とりとめのない長い演説だった」
年収300万〜400万の家庭の育児 その46
【30代以上限定】音楽を聴かなくなった人のスレ
【長期滞在型ネットカフェ】CYBER@CAFE
修学旅行のお風呂で偶然見た男の先生のおチンチン
TOP カテ一覧 スレ一覧 100〜終まで 2ch元 削除依頼